The Sam Beauford Woodworking Institute offers a variety of financial aid opportunities to support students pursuing their education in fine furniture and wood design. Eligible students can apply for grants, scholarships, and veteran education benefits. Additionally, the Institute provides access to private scholarships specifically tailored to woodworking disciplines, as well as payment plans to help manage tuition costs. Prospective students are encouraged to contact the financial aid office early to explore all available options and ensure timely application submission.
GI Bill® benefits help veterans pay for college, graduate school, and training programs. Since 1944, the GI Bill® has helped qualifying Veterans and their family members get money to cover all or some of the costs for school or training.
